You need the clear chip.  The clear chip is also the setup chip.  You want what is called a "Universal" clear chip which lets you choose what comparitor you have and what denom you want the machine to be.  In the early days, you would have a clear chip for each denomination, so try and avoid those.

You boot the game with all chips in their proper place replacing the XU3 with the universal clear chip.

The game will boot up to a menu with two buttons (if I remember corectly as It's been a while)

The first one selects the country and the comparitor you are using.  As you make each selection other submenus appear, so in this sequence you will select country, then comparitor then denomination.

The second button is the save button and depending on whether or not the game supports Multi-Denomination, you get to select whether uncashable payouts will be hand paid, or need to be played off. (this is the case if you select a hard denomination of say 25 cents, but your multi-denom game lets you choose .05 and the player decides to cash out at .20 cents or so).

After the yoiu press the save button, it will ask you to power off and replace the XU3 chip.
